So, Mar (2014) is this intriguing drama that kind of sneaks up on you. Martin heads off to a beach vacation with his girlfriend, and it starts off all sun and surf, but then his mother shows up, and you can feel this tension brewing. The pacing is deliberate, almost meditative, which really lets the atmosphere sink in. The whole situation takes a sharp turn when lightning strikes—literally—and there's this bizarre car vanishing act. It’s all about those family dynamics, the way unresolved issues surface in unexpected places. The performances are pretty solid; there's this rawness to them that feels genuine. It’s distinctive in its approach, blending the ordinary with the surreal, and leaves you pondering long after it ends.
